Year 8 Religious Education - Monkey World Trip

Our Year 8 students enjoyed an educational visit to Monkey World, where they explored the rescue centre and attended an insightful talk on the ethics of zoos and rescue centres as part of their Animal Ethics topic in RE. Monkey World operates as a rescue centre with a zoo license, allowing public access while caring for over 250 primates.

Unless born in captivity or transferred from another zoo, all the primates have been rescued—many from the illegal trade of exotic species abroad and others from the legal pet trade in the UK. This trip gave students a unique opportunity to deepen their understanding of animal welfare and ethical considerations in conservation.
